What is the difference between Freight Dispatch Training vs Freight Broker Training?

AspectFreight Dispatch TrainingFreight Broker Training
CredentialsNone required, but industry knowledge helpfulLicensing (FMCSA broker license), surety bond
Work EnvironmentDispatch offices, home-based, on the roadOffice-based, home-based, client interactions
Industry UsageUsed by freight dispatchers, independent contractorsUsed by freight brokers, freight agents
FocusCoordinating shipments, finding carriersFinding shippers, negotiating freight contracts

Freight Dispatch Training focuses on coordinating shipments and working with carriers, often without licensing requirements. Freight Broker Training involves licensing, client negotiations, and managing freight contracts. Both roles are essential in freight logistics but serve different functions within the industry.

What are some common challenges faced by new freight dispatchers, and how can training help overcome them?

New freight dispatchers often face challenges such as managing multiple shipments simultaneously, communicating effectively with drivers and clients, and staying compliant with industry regulations. Comprehensive freight dispatch training provides practical strategies for route planning, load assignments, and handling unexpected disruptions on the road. Additionally, training programs often include real-world scenarios and hands-on software practice, which help build confidence and problem-solving skills essential for success in the role.

What is freight dispatch training?

Freight dispatch training is a program designed to teach individuals how to manage and coordinate the shipment of goods for trucking companies or independent owner-operators. The training typically covers topics such as load booking, route planning, working with freight brokers, negotiating rates, and using dispatching software. It prepares trainees to handle the logistics, paperwork, and communication necessary to keep freight moving efficiently. Many courses also cover legal requirements and industry regulations to ensure compliance and successful operations.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a freight dispatcher,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Freight Dispatcher, you need strong organizational skills, knowledge of logistics operations, and typically a high school diploma or logistics-related certification. Familiarity with transportation management systems (TMS), GPS tracking, and dispatch software is essential for coordinating shipments. Excellent communication, problem-solving, and multitasking abilities are key soft skills for managing schedules, drivers, and customer expectations. These skills ensure efficient freight movement, timely deliveries, and high customer satisfaction in a fast-paced logistics environment.
